if you feel the JK is severely underpowered now, you are still going to find severely underpowered with the new 3.6 Pentastar. the increased HP number is PEAK HP. and it's at something like 5900 rpm! keep an eye on your tach--how often do you ever 5900 rpm????? seriously ppl....the new pentastar is not going to be the saviour powerplant you all seem to think it will be. first of all, more torque is what the JK's need. aerodynamically speaking, it's a brick. it needs more torque to push against the air. and it needs that torque over a broad rpm range, not just above 3500 rpm. my god i'm sick of hearing about the pentastar 3.6 like it's going to make the JK the most amazing vehicle to come along since the Delorean or Bricklin.
